Hi there, I am new to this particular forum but when browsing online for some advice and parts I came across a useful post on this site and decided to join in the fun.

My dad I swear currently putting an 1948 Morris 10/4 Series M back on the road safely but not doing a full nut Andy bolt resto job. The main issue so far is all the rubber bushings have corroded which is to be expected for a car of this age so the suspension for instance currently is uncomfortable to say the least. Where is the best place to source parts or does anyone know what other cars parts fit this particular model?

PostPosted: Thu Mar 23, 2017 7:01 am    Post subject: Morris 10 Ser M Reply with quote

The rubber bushes in the spring eye and chassis are Morris p/n 95050 and the silent block is 83987. They are the same part number as fitted to Morris 8 Ser E. Ian Harris or the Morris Register spares may be able to supply them. They may also be the same as some MG cars in which case MG parts suppliers may be able o supply them.
